.. function:: median(v; checknan::Bool=true)

Compute the median of a vector ``v``. If keyword argument ``checknan`` is true
(the default), an error is raised for data containing NaN values.
Note: Julia does not ignore ``NaN`` values in the computation.
For applications requiring the handling of missing data, the ``DataArray``
package is recommended.
Compute the median of a vector \"v\". If the keyword argument
\"checknan\" is true (the default), \"NaN\" is returned if the data
contains any \"NaN\" values. If \"checknan\" is false, then \"NaN\"
values are included in the computation. Note: Because Julia does not
ignore \"NaN\" values, the \"DataArray\" package is recommended for
applications that must handle missing data.
